Can you see yourself shaping the passenger experience in the program for fully automated S-trains?We are looking for two Senior Passenger Experience Specialists who can ensure that our new and fully automated S-trains and Infrastructure meet the highest standards of passenger comfort and design.You will be part of the Future S-Network Program, we are an international team of motivated specialists working to transform the Greater Copenhagen S-train network into the world's largest fully automated driverless transport system.Welcome to the Future Trains Technical TeamOur team consists of colleagues with different professional backgrounds in engineering and industrial design, who deal with systems, rolling stock and infrastructure.
